Heads up for the weekly sync: we're seeing small rounding errors when Ledgerbird converts carts from kroner to the base currency. Individual orders are off by a fraction of a cent, but it adds up — reconciliation flagged about 40 units of drift last week. Root cause looks like us rounding before summing instead of after. Fix is in review under the Quartzline epic; meanwhile the alert fires whenever daily drift exceeds threshold. If you see it trip overnight, drop a note to the payments crew.

alerts address for kafof-bagag: kasael@olvarqdyn.corp

## Artifact Signing — SDK Parity Notes (Weekly Sync)

Kestrel SDK for Android reached parity with the Swift client this sprint: offline queueing, batched telemetry, and retry semantics now match. Both SDKs ship as signed artifacts from the same pipeline. Remaining gap: background sync throttling, targeted next sprint. Verify both release bundles before tagging. Both artifacts validate against the shared signing key below.

signing key of kawig-fafog = bky19_6Fypv1qws7J8qJtaYjX

# Document Transport: Awards Night Trophy Engraving

Quick guide for moving the engraving order for the Silverbeck Awards Night. The engraver at Lanton Row needs the name list and the blank trophy plates together, so they travel as one sealed packet — don't split them. Records team checks the spelling sheet against the master roster before sealing, because fixing an engraved typo is painful and expensive. Packet goes out two weeks before the event. The confidential courier hand-over instruction sits just below.

dispatch memo: the sorius tamius courier leaves the praeth ledger at gate 4873 under passcode 928014

Handover: Quivertail autocomplete index

Index rebuilds on prefix shard 7 are slow — ~40 min vs 6 min elsewhere. Suspect tombstone bloat from the old Fernbright migration. Plugin authors: don't hammer the suggest endpoint during rebuilds; batch your lookups. Compaction script is in the ops repo, needs the maintenance vault unlocked. Rollo left before documenting the fix, so I'm dumping what I know here. To unlock the maintenance vault during a rebuild, use the passphrase below.

unlock words, fawig-bagef: olidor-holir-istox-holath-tamys-quenion-giliel